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
31 799409 261
4031581 097
4031581 097
927 03 92538 968
All about undefined
Interested in learning more?
4031581 097
927 03 92538 968
See more
9172807 1104
9177810609 67317314 04766490
See more
809 964666 94
4244440 857 335347
See more